Consider the elliptic curve group based on the equation y² = x³ + ax + b mod p where a = 8, b = 1, and p = 17. This curve contains the point P = (0, 1). We will use the Double and Add algorithm to efficiently compute 46P. In the space below enter a comma separated list of the points that are considered during the computation of 46P when using the Double and Add algorithm Begin the list with P and end with 46P If the point at infinity occurs in your list please enter it as (0.in. f)
